The Shareholders Speak
Well, it’s official folks! Electronic Arts’ shareholders have showered their blessing on the takeover led by none other than Saudi Arabia’s Public Investment Fund. It was about as surprising as a cat video going viral on the internet—everyone kind of knew it was going to happen. The voting process, while prestigious, showed no signs of suspense. Over 201 million votes in favor of the deal zigzagged through, while just 1.9 million votes tried to throw a wrench in the gears. A measly 90,000 folks opted out entirely. The compensation vote for EA’s top brass had a little more drama, but it wasn’t exactly a nail-biter either. With 1.3 billion votes for and a tiny 25 million against—let’s just say the yes votes took the crown on this one.
Dollars and Sense: What’s the Deal?
What’s on the table, you ask? A staggering $55 billion! Yes, your eyes do not deceive you. EA is being taken private at a fantastical price of $210 per share, which is a sweet 25% more than its value just a month ago. That’s a boatload of cash, which ironically makes it the largest leveraged buyout ever. But hang on to your controllers because the $20 billion loan needed to fund this extravaganza leaves EA teetering on the precipice of a financial roller coaster.
Why the drama, you might be wondering? Well, it seems like Saudi Arabia is getting cozy with the gaming scene, with investments bubbling up in companies like Capcom, Nintendo, and others, proving that they love cashing in on gaming—and sports too, as they scoop up major players in sports entertainment.
Then comes the real kicker! While shareholders are cheering, the deal still needs to clear regulatory hurdles! Not to rain on the parade, but it is headed by crown prince Mohammed bin Salman, who’s kind of the big cheese over there in Saudi Arabia. With connections to high-profile stakeholders like Jared Kushner, this deal isn’t just a walk in the park. If it goes through, EA’s values are apparently going to remain “unchanged”—we’ll just have to hold our breath on that one!
